Peace Partners is a registered UK charity committed to meeting the fundamental human needs of clean air and water, nutritious food and individual peace. To fulfil our aims, Peace Partners works with individuals, groups and organisations who share this vision.
Along with other organisations and in  particular, we partner with and support the unique, innovative programmes of The Prem Rawat Foundation (TPRF), helping people most in need worldwide.

Current volunteer opportunities

Fundraising Manager
Work with the Fundraising Trustee to develop a fundraising strategy. Inspire and support the Campaign Co-ordinators along with assisting the Event Manager to devise and organise special fundraising appeals and events.

Campaign Co-ordinator
Work with the Fundraising Manager to research fundraising opportunities and support the Events Manager to devise and organise fundraising events.

Donor Liaisons Co-ordinator
Cultivate and maintain the relationship between Peace Partners and our key donors. Create and action upon ways to maximise donor engagement, improve satisfaction and increase retention. 

Public Relations Co-ordinator
Work with our Fundraising Trustee to develop an effective PR strategy.  Draft press releases and make contact with journalists to maximise our exposure for our events and programs.

Trustee with Fundraising Experience
Champion the Peace Education Programme and the work of Peace Partners in this field along with our fundraising effort for humanitarian relief and the Food for People initiatives.  Join the Board of Trustees and make a difference!


What will you be doing?
  • Provide leadership on the fundraising activities of Peace Partners with the focus on promoting its aims and objectives, and promoting its solutions to help build and implement its vision.
  • Deliver significant improvements in the fundraising activities of Peace Partners.
  • Provide strategic oversight of project implementation for your area of expertise.
  • Champion the Peace Education Programme and the work of Peace Partners in this field along with its fundraising effort for humanitarian relief and the Food for People initiatives
  • Draw on your networks to support our work.

What are we looking for?Experience of working at a senior management / leadership level.
Demonstrable and practical experience of overseeing changes in the fundraising profile and activities of a charity and delivering improved benefits as a result of this.

  • Ability to work as part of a team and willingness to take collective responsibility for the governance of our charity.
  • Ability to work at a strategic and visionary level whilst understanding the detail and complexities of delivery, and the influencing skills needed to bring staff and stakeholders along with plans.
  • Strong communicator.
  • Ability to analyse risks and opportunities and take a balanced approach to both.
  • Have access to an extensive network and a willingness to draw on contacts as appropriate.
  • Long term commitment to Peace Partners.

What difference will you make?This is an important role in this exciting time in advancing the work of Peace Partners in its role supporting the Prem Rawat Foundation and its unique innovative programmes, especially the Peace education programme. (PEP).
The Peace Education Programme emphasises a person's inner resources. It can enable people to stand back and make conscious decisions and take positive action in their lives. It increases self-awareness and can help people to accept their differences without resorting to anger or violence. Your contribution and support would maximise the potential for peace education.
You would be part of a great team who are very focussed and passionate about making a difference in people's lives both in the UK and worldwide.
